All students must enter the Refectory in an orderly manner
-
Students are required to dress in the appropriate attire e.g. no hats, no gloves, no sports wear, no bare feet, no shorts etc are allowed in the Refectory.
-
Uniform must be worn during the School Day; smart casuals may be worn in the evening and at weekends.
-
Students must always sit in their designated area unless otherwise advised.
-
Once upon entering the Refectory, students will remain standing, behind their seat until requested to proceed by the Principal of Boarding, House Parent or teacher in charge.
-
Students must always wait for their whole table to finish eating before standing or clearing their own tray.
-
It is advised that all students must finish their food before retiring from the Refectory. Students are encouraged not to waste food.
-
All students are required to behave in the correct manner during meal times. Polite conversation is encouraged. Table etiquette is a must i.e. polite language, correct use of utensils, elbows off the table, eating with one’s mouth closed, do not reach across the table etc.
-
Students may only leave the Refectory with the Principal – Boarding, House Parent or teacher in charge’s permission. If a student has finished their meal, he / she must wait patiently until dismissed.
-
No head phones, MP3 Players, Personal CD Players, Video Games, Laptops, and Board Games etc are allowed into the Refectory.
-
If the student is unhappy about the quality of the food, meal or seating area, he / she may approach the Principal – Boarding, House Parent or Teacher in Charge about the issue after the meal in a mature and sensible manner.
